Day to Dusk Conversion
Our editor can easily replace the day sky to night, white balance, fix minor issues, add interior lighting and enhance color tone to make it more attractive and flawless. Day to Dusk Photo editing is cost-effective, better than an actual night shoot, and eye-catching for buyers.

Sky Replacement
Real estate sky replacement is a service that replace the sky in the photo to make it more beautiful. This service is useful for real estate photographers because no need for them to wait to take the photo with a good weather. They can take it anytime, so agents can save their time and money.

Decluttering
Real estate decluttering is a process to removes all the flaws from the property’s images like removing unwanted objects, messy-looking kitchen, replacing furniture, removing the unwanted interior, and restoring furniture to show the property as new in photos.

Color Correction
With the Color Correction technique, it’s easy to balance the color of pictures and enhance their visibility. Sometimes captured images show different colors as compared to the real world. For this, color correction is the best way to bring the original colors back in photos to make them colorful, attractive, and eye-catching.

White Balance Adjustment
Many options are available for photographers to adjust the white balance in the camera, such as Sunlight, Shade, Tungsten, Cloudy, Flash, and Fluorescent, based on the scene. It also comes with Auto White balance settings whenever a camera focuses on something, then automatically white balance based on the scene lighting.
